The St. George Factor: Environment, Soil, and Wear Patterns
St. George is hot and dry for the majority of the year, with a handful of monsoon days that blow grit around like confetti. The red soil here consists of iron oxide, which bonds differently to fibers than gray dust or soot. It often requires targeted chemistry, not just hotter water. UV direct exposure is another wrinkle. Sunshine blasting through south-facing windows fades carpet, making traffic lanes look darker by contrast. What looks like "filthy" carpet can be a mix of fiber wear, shading, and actual soil. A proficient professional will check a little area before assuring a result.
Humidity impacts cleaning too. Quick dry times look like a win, however fast evaporation can leave residues if the rinse isn't extensive. Tough water complicates it even more. If a company doesn't condition or soften the water, mineral deposits can dull fibers and leave crunchy textures. Carpet cleaning in St. George Utah is a craft tailored to the desert. The pros who work here full-time understand that nuance, and it displays in the results.

Methods That Work Here, and When to Use Them
Most carpet cleaning services lean on among 3 techniques: warm water extraction, low-moisture encapsulation, or dry compound cleaning. Each has a place.
Hot water extraction, typically called steam cleaning, is the most common. Succeeded, it reaches deeper into the stack and removes more soil. With our fine red dust, that matters. The catch is moisture control. Over-wetting can cause slow dry times and wicking, where spots reappear as water rises back to the surface. In St. George, the very best companies combine high heat with strong vacuum extraction, efficient passes, and fans to speed drying, often bringing dry times down to 3 to six hours.
Low-moisture encapsulation utilizes a crystallizing detergent applied with a counter-rotating brush device, then vacuumed after drying. It's excellent for upkeep in between deep cleans up, and for industrial glue-down carpet. It uses far less water, which is appealing in the desert. However if you have dense residential carpet with crushed traffic lanes and impacted soil, it might not raise everything.
Dry compound techniques spray absorbent granules that get soil and get vacuumed up. They can shine on delicate carpets or moisture-sensitive installs, like wood-backed rug over wood. They're not a cure-all, and in high-solids soils like ours, they can leave a bit behind if not carried out carefully.

A well-rounded carpet cleaner will advise a technique based upon fiber type, soil load, and your goals. If you're getting the same one-size-fits-all pitch for each room, that's a warning. Ask what they prepare to use and why it fits the St. George environment.
Equipment and Chemistry: What Actually Matters
I have actually enjoyed crews with high-end truckmounts do a mediocre task, and I've seen portable systems in competent hands provide gorgeous outcomes. The equipment isn't whatever, however it sets the ceiling.
Truckmounts heat water to higher temperature levels and preserve more powerful vacuum. That combination assists liquify greasy soils and pull out suspended dirt. Given our typical sand and fines, the extra lift helps prevent residues. If you have a larger home, thick carpet, or pet concerns, a truckmount is frequently worth it. Portables are fine in apartments, in locations where hose pipes can't reach, or for specialty work, as long as the technician respects dry passes and utilizes a quality rinse.
Water matters more than people believe. If the business uses softened or conditioned water, you'll feel it underfoot. Soft water enhances detergency, reduces spotting, and prevents mineral deposits. I always ask whether they bring their own water or usage on-site supply, and whether it's softened.
Chemistry is where St. George soil separates the pros from the pretenders. Iron-rich red dust typically requires an alkaline pre-spray with chelating representatives to keep minerals suspended till extraction. Oily soils from kitchen areas or garages need a degreaser profile. Pet accidents require enzyme or oxidizer treatments that do not bleach or over-brighten. An experienced cleaner will describe their pre-spray, dwell time, and rinse. Certification, Experience, and Local Roots
Credentials do not tidy carpets, however they do associate with strategy. Look for IICRC certification for technicians or managers. It signifies training in fiber recognition, stain chemistry, and proper drying. That said, somebody with fifteen years of hands-on experience in Washington County may run circles around a new licensed tech. The sweet spot is both: licensed staff who have worked here long enough to understand the quirks of our dust and water.
Ask who will in fact appear. Some companies offer you on a master tech and send a brand-new recruit. Consistency constructs quality. If the same crew returns each time, they'll remember your high-traffic paths, the persistent spot by the pantry, and the wool runner on the stairs. In your area anchored carpet cleaners also tend to invest in consumer relationships since they live with the reputation.
Pricing that Tells the Truth
Square-foot rates is the most transparent approach for residential jobs. Per-room flat rates can work for simple designs, however watch for small space caps that bump you into "two spaces" for a loft space or big bedroom. The biggest trap is a low teaser cost followed by aggressive upsells for "deep cleaning," "pre-treatment," or "special rinse." Good carpet cleaning st george utah business consist of vacuuming, pre-spray, agitation, hot water extraction, and reducing the effects of rinse in the core rate. Pet treatments, protector application, and specialty stain removal are reasonable add-ons with clear quotes.
Be wary of quotes that do not ask about stairs, wool or natural fibers, or furnishings moving. Those are genuine costs. A company that prices quote blindly is either thinking or planning to renegotiate at your front door.
Protecting Your Carpet, Not Simply Cleaning It
Any cleaner can blast hot water and stop. Masters consider fiber longevity.
Vacuuming before damp cleaning removes dry soils that turn to mud under moisture. Without a comprehensive vacuum, that mud can settle back down as the carpet dries. You 'd be surprised the number of teams skip this step. I bring it up throughout scheduling and verify on arrival.
Agitation breaks soil bonds. A CRB (counter-rotating brush) or gentle grooming rake works pre-spray into the stack and lifts hair and grit that vacuuming misses. Traffic lanes in corridors and in front of couches often benefit from mechanical agitation.
Rinse and pH balance matter for feel and resoiling. Over-alkaline residues can make fibers sticky so they bring in dust quicker. A moderate acidic rinse pulls the pH back to neutral, which leaves carpet softer and keeps it clean longer.
Drying strategy is crucial here because of our climate. Air movers, open interior doors, and a couple of windows broken for cross-ventilation make a difference. In summer, the air is dry enough that with great extraction you'll see it dry by night. In cooler months, a company that brings fans and measures moisture can avoid moldy odors and wicking.
Pet Smell and Stain Realities
St. George has a lot of pet owners and a fair share of cats too. Pet urine is not just a stain on the surface, it soaks the pad and can penetrate the subfloor. If you see a stain larger than a salad plate, figure it reached the pad. A standard surface area clean will not reduce the effects of the odor. Enzyme treatments assist when used generously and provided time, but for chronic areas the real fix might be subsurface extraction with a flood tool, and even pad replacement and sealing the subfloor with a shellac-based primer. Sincere carpet cleaning services will tell you when cleaning can handle it and when removal is smarter.
Color loss is another pet-related surprise. Urine can bleach some fibers, especially wool and nylon, leaving a permanent lighter area. No cleaner can reverse dye loss with standard approaches. A trusted business will manage expectations and offer a color repair referral if appropriate.
The Case for Expert Grout and Tile Cleaning
In southern Utah, tile floors prevail in entries, kitchens, and baths. Tough water, soaps, and porosity make grout lines darken quickly. Routine mopping shifts soil into the grout. Expert grout cleaning uses alkaline pre-spray, agitation with a grout brush or rotary tool, and high-pressure, consisted of washing that pulls soil out of the pores. You'll see a difference within the first couple of passes.
Tile cleaning varies by material. Glazed ceramic forgives more powerful chemistry. Natural stone like travertine or limestone calls for more mindful pH management. Sealing grout after cleaning makes maintenance much easier, particularly in kitchen areas where oils and tomato sauces stain rapidly. Some cleaners use color sealing to level blotchy grout lines. If a company deals with grout like carpet, move on. Materials matter.
How Typically Must You Clean in St. George?
Frequency depends on traffic, family pets, and your tolerance for dinginess. A lot of homes do well with expert cleaning every 9 to 12 months, more often for entry carpets and corridors. If you have three kids, two dogs, and a backyard loaded with red dirt, plan on every 6 to 9 months for traffic lanes. Routine maintenance protects fibers, particularly twist in cut-pile carpets. Vacuuming a minimum of twice a week with a quality maker and a clean filter purchases you time. I likewise set a standing consultation after spring winds settle, when the dust has had its enjoyable and before summertime amusing picks up.

Edge Cases: Wool, Berber, and Luxury Vinyl Nearby
Wool and natural fibers need cool water, gentle chemistry, and minimal agitation. A tech who deals with wool like nylon can felt the fibers or trigger shrinking along joints. Berber, specifically olefin Berber, conceals soil well however wicks easily. It needs careful moisture control and more dry passes than you 'd anticipate. If your carpet borders luxury vinyl slab, masking and water management avoid permeating under planks. These are little information, but they signify a cautious cleaner.
Area rugs present another set of factors to consider. Numerous wool or silk rugs should be cleaned off-site with full immersion or controlled wash methods. A company that provides both at home and plant cleaning will guide you to the ideal option based on fiber, dyes, and condition.
Aftercare and Keeping It Clean Longer
Once the team leaves, your job starts: give it air. Run ceiling fans, kick on the HVAC fan, and keep pets and kids off for a few hours. Resist putting furnishings back until protectors can be placed under feet to prevent rust or wood spots. If they applied protector, wait the recommended treating time before heavy use.
Day to day, a couple of practices stretch your dollar. A premium doormat captures red dust before it arrive at carpet. Change vacuum bags or empty containers frequently, and tidy filters so suction stays consistent. Address spills immediately with a blot, not a scrub. For red dirt, a somewhat wet microfiber fabric raises more than a handful of paper towels. Keep a small spotter on hand, but avoid products with optical brighteners that can leave permanent light patches.
For tile, a neutral pH cleaner and a moist mop keep grout from packing up again. Avoid vinegar on natural stone, and prevent soap-based cleaners that leave movies. Re-seal grout as suggested, normally every 12 to 24 months depending on foot traffic and cleaner type.
Reading Reviews the Smart Way
Online reviews assistance, however read them like a detective. Five-star ratings that discuss punctuality and friendliness are nice, yet you desire specifics: descriptions of procedure, how they handled a stubborn stain, whether the very same team returns, dry times, and how the carpet looked a week later on. Try to find patterns across different neighborhoods and carpet types. A review that says "best in St George carpet cleaning" without information could be fluff. One that explains how they dealt with animal odor in a basement or brought tile lines back from chocolate brown to cream has actually weight.
If you see a couple middling reviews focused on price however great deals of detailed praise for outcomes, that might still be your company. Conversely, if numerous customers point out damp carpets the next day or stains coming back, think them.
